Object Type: painting. Genre: mythological painting. Date: between 1638 and 1640. Place of creation: Flanders. Dimensions: height: 191 cm (75.1 in); width: 161.3 cm (63.5 in). Medium: oil on canvas transferred from panel. Depicted People: Bacchus. Collection: Hermitage Museum. Bacchus
